I took a couple of my kids to spend the night in The Last Lawless City in America: Slab City. I really wasn't sure if it was a good idea. Would we be safe? Where would we stay? What would the locals be like? Is it truly lawless? I wanted to meet the locals and hear their stories.

Slab City is in the Southern California desert near the Salton Sea. In 1942 Camp Dunlap was commissioned. It was decommissioned after WW II, and vets, squatters, homeless, and others in search of freedom - or hiding from the law - started moving in.

At the entrance is Salvation Mountain, a huge art project created by Leonard Knight celebrating God's love. We started at Salvation Mountain and spoke with Ron, who helps care for it.

We met several locals and they all turned out to be extremely welcoming and willing to share their stories. I'm grateful to all of them for taking the time for us.
